Voyager 1 was launched in 1977. Decades later, beyond the heliopause, its plasma wave instrument still returned measurements of the interstellar medium.
NASA describes density measurements made through plasma waves and a system designed to hear the ringing of the medium around the spacecraft. FAL staff use the example often. An instrument that lasts long enough stops being a mission asset and becomes an archive.
Why age can become capability
- A stable instrument can compare present measurements with conditions no later mission observed.
- Decades of calibration history make small deviations easier to interpret.
- Unexpected environments are most valuable when the instrument keeps working after the original mission story has ended.
The FAL archive is less dramatic, but the principle is the same. Old field tapes, paper logs, and sensor records can become newly useful when analysis methods improve. Keeping them is not nostalgia. It is a bet that future questions will be better than present ones.
The practical burden is preservation. A record that cannot be replayed, traced to its instrument state, or compared with its calibration history is only a souvenir. FAL's records office treats longevity as an operational requirement, not a sentimental virtue.
